# #bdf9e4

A color — vivid, light, clean. Deterministic analysis from BrandSweets (no inference).

## Values

- Hex: `#bdf9e4`
- RGB: rgb(189, 249, 228)
- HSL: hsl(159, 83%, 86%)
- OKLCH: oklch(0.936 0.067 171.3)
- Relative luminance: 0.8417
- Nearest named color: Arabica Mint (#c0ffee, Δ 1.83) — https://brandsweets.com/colors/arabica-mint
- Moods: vivid, light, clean

##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 1.18:1 — AA fail, AA-large fail,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#0d875c (4.53:1); AA: background → #6b6b6b (4.53:1); AAA: text → #096243 (7.4:1); AAA: background → #4d4d4d (7.18:1)
- On black (#000000): 17.83: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A pass
